Abstract: Real-time detection of spatio-temporal sparse activities in untrimmed videos is a challenging problem. In this work, we present the details of our proposed solution. We begin with a slow baseline implementation of a previously state-of-the-art system [13] and redesign it to achieve real-time performance for detecting 37 activities in the ActEV19 Sequestered Data Leaderboard [4]. This is primarily achieved by introducing speed related hyperparameters into the baseline approach. A tradeoff analysis is performed to assist in hyperparameter selection which results in a real-time, high quality action detection system. Our system achieves an AUDC score of 0.476 on the ActEV19 Sequestered Data Leaderboard.
